exigent

Vocabulary Word

Definition
'Exigent' describes a situation, task or demand that requires immediate attention or quick action. It's like when your boss needs that report right now, not tomorrow.
Examples in Different Contexts
When addressing social crises, response teams must act on exigent needs of affected communities. A humanitarian coordinator might state, 'The food shortage is exigent, demanding an urgent response.'
